Output 99e3ba23902082b96292676e8ae84fd0cb5bdb5ed904739c775c83b2587750cc:0

value
29618892
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e771142de9db4600938e11ec23457ac0174544f2 OP_EQUAL
address
MUzunbcS6UmdQSgC2vBBMciMnYQF1o2hth
transaction
99e3ba23902082b96292676e8ae84fd0cb5bdb5ed904739c775c83b2587750cc
spent
true